A fourth post chronicling the comings and goings of my week as a pastor at ACC.

I went straight to Starbucks this morning to work on my message for Sunday. I went for a few reasons, only one of which is that I like their coffee. Oh, and I also got a generous gift card from our church for Pastor Appreciation Month.

I love the environment created in this coffee shop. It's really conducive for my sermon prep. I also have no internet access there. They offer it, but you have to pay a pretty steep fee for it and I'm just not willing to pony up that kind of coin. So I have no internet or email access while I'm there, and that can be a good thing because it's one less distraction for me.

I worked on my sermon for the entire morning at Starbucks, from 8:30 am-12:00 pm. After grabbing a quick bite of lunch, I went to the office at church. I spent the next hour and a half working with Brian Morrissey setting up the stage and seating in the auditorium. Everything had been moved for the funeral dinner earlier in the week, so everything had to be set up from scratch.

After the set up was completed, Brian and I talked over the service for Sunday one more time. It's completely rearranged from the way we would normally do it, and it's gonna be awesome!

After that, I had a little bit of correspondence with our elders. Then I went back to sermon prep. I had to complete my script, my PowerPoint, and my outline for the bulletin.

It's now 5:00 pm, and I think I've got everything ready to roll for Sunday. It truly was a non-stop day.
